John William Slaughter
July 25th, 1945 - January 25th, 2017
Slaughter, Dr. John William 71 of St. Petersburg passed away January 25th, 2017. John was born July 25, 1945 in Auburn, Alabama and raised in Tuskegee. He is survived by his wife of 27 years, Emily; daughters Capote, Cyrile, and Emily; sons, Courtland and Jon; 10 grandchildren and 6 great grandchildren. From a young age, John had a passion for science and overcame dyslexia to become a Veterinarian, spending 38 years in the profession. In St. Petersburg, John worked at Noah's Place Animal Hospital from its founding until 2006. He then worked for Ruskin Animal Hospital until his retirement in 2014. In addition to a DVM from Tuskegee Institute, John had a master's degree in Fish Health from Auburn University and worked for many years with Segrest Farms of Gibsonton. When he wasn't working with animals, he was working on antique cars and drove his favorite car on the day he died. He loved animals and people and was never happier than with a challenging case. John was driven to help everyone succeed and all who knew him are better for this. Several people have pursued a DVM at his encouragement and he loved sharing his hard-won knowledge. He always had a story to tell and a smile for everyone. He will be missed by all who knew him. A memorial service will be held on February 18th at 11:00 am at Anderson-McQueen Funeral Home, 2201 Dr. ML King Street North, St Petersburg. In lieu of flowers, please donate to any animal charity of your choice.
